Transaction 5875074de03d4035939e8a6576f08ea7a125106429f829102886ffaced0972c6
1 Input
1 Output
-
5875074de03d4035939e8a6576f08ea7a125106429f829102886ffaced0972c6:0
- value
- 116008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00a86c65ed83aa144ce34d81d8f77c1eaeaa279b OP_EQUAL
- address
- 31kVgosD4DttmoUDYb8d1NeaEVa1fVd4tw